Corporate social responsibility and strengthening human talent in organizations

Journal Title: RHS-Revista Humanismo y Sociedad - Year 2021, Vol 9, Issue 1

Abstract

A successful organization must necessarily have a social responsibility strategy in place. In this sense, this research seeks to analyse the impact that corporate social responsibility has on strengthening human talent in organizations. In order to achieve this purpose, a research study with a qualitative approach and a descriptive scope was carried out through a review of databases of indexed journals, institutional repositories and specialized search sites. It was identified that corporate social responsibility tends to be understood as those philanthropic activities undertaken by organizations in the areas in which they operate, when in fact the concept is much deeper and starts, as a first step, by the organization’s internal strengthening through investment in the improvement and personal and professional growth of its staff. This will allow the organization to stay in the market obtaining the best financial results. In Colombia, there is still a reductionist view of this important relationship between corporate social responsibility and strengthening of human talent. Business leaders must begin to increase awareness of the urgency of adopting this synergy, otherwise, and in light of market globalization, Colombian organizations will not be sufficiently competitive or outstanding in the international realm.
